A Standard Plastic Crate Box, frequently categorized in logistics nomenclature as a Rigid Industrial Container (RIC) or a Material Handling Tote, represents a standardized, modular unit designed for the storage, protection, transport, and organization of goods within complex supply chains, warehousing operations, and manufacturing environments.

1. Definition and Taxonomy


The designation Standard refers primarily to dimensional uniformity, ensuring interoperability with standard pallet sizes (e.g., 1200x1000mm or Euro 1200x800mm) and automated conveyor systems. These containers are essential components in unit load formation and are critical to the efficiency of modern Automated Storage and Retrieval Systems (AS/RS). Their design permits secure vertical stacking—often incorporating interlocking ribs or lips—and, in some models, nesting (when empty) to maximize space efficiency.

2. Materials and Construction


Standard Plastic Crate Boxes are almost universally produced via high-pressure injection molding, a process selected for its high volume capability, structural consistency, and tolerance precision. The primary materials utilized are thermoplastic polymers, predominantly High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E) or Polypropylene (PP).

  • HDPE: Favored for cold-chain applications, general durability, and impact resistance.
  • PP: Often used when greater rigidity, higher temperature resistance, or chemical inertness is required, particularly in pharmaceutical or cleanroom environments.

    Structural features commonly include reinforced bases for high load capacity, smooth interior walls for easy cleaning (critical for sanitation standards), and ergonomic handholds for manual handling. UV stabilizers are often integrated into the polymer formulation to prevent material degradation when the boxes are exposed to sunlight during outdoor storage or transit.

    ### 3. Significance of Color Coding

    The specified palette of colors (Yellow, Purple, Orange, White, Black, Gray) is not arbitrary but integral to systematic inventory control, operational segregation, and lean manufacturing methodologies (such as the 5S system: Sort, Set in Order, Shine, Standardize, Sustain). The use of color is a powerful tool for visual management, minimizing error rates and speeding up sorting processes.

    | Color | Typical Application Context |
    | :--- | :--- |
    | White/Gray | Clean zones, pharmaceuticals, food service, high-visibility storage, sterile components. |
    | Black | Standard inventory, Electrostatic Discharge (ESD) sensitive components (when infused with conductive agents), or aesthetically sensitive retail environments. |
    | Yellow/Orange | Work-in-Progress (WIP), urgent components, quarantine items, rejected materials, or specific Kanban systems indicators. |
    | Purple | Specialized tooling, calibration equipment, designated zones (e.g., returns or specialized waste streams), or color-coding across disparate internal departments. |

    Standardization in color allows a business to quickly identify component types, destination zones, quality status (e.g., quarantined vs. approved), or material streams (e.g., recycling, standard waste, hazardous material).

    ### 4. Dimensional Standards

    While exact dimensions vary based on manufacturer specifications (e.g., open-top bins, closed-loop containers, ventilated crates), standardization generally adheres to modular external dimensions compatible with ISO or Euro-standard pallet footprints. Common external dimensions include 600x400mm, 400x300mm, and 300x200mm. This geometric modularity ensures that various container sizes can be efficiently arranged on a single pallet layer without wasted space (cube efficiency).

    ### 5. Applications

    These standard plastic containers are ubiquitous across sectors requiring robust, reusable, and hygienically manageable storage solutions:

  • Manufacturing: Component storage, kitting, conveyance between assembly lines, and scrap material segregation.
  • Retail/Logistics: Distribution center picking, automated conveying, product display replenishment, and reverse logistics.
  • Agriculture/Food Processing: Perishable goods handling (often utilizing ventilated, white or gray versions for sanitary reasons).
  • Healthcare/Pharmaceuticals: Transport of samples, controlled environment storage, and medical waste management (often color-coded for biohazard designation).
